  6. Curacha Alavar -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Curacha_Alavar

    The key ingredient is the Alavar sauce, a secret blend of coconut milk, taba ng talangka (crab roe paste), and various spices. [2] [3] [4] It is a regional specialty of Zamboanga City. The sauce was invented by Maria Teresa Camins Alavar and originally served in the Alavar Seafood Restaurant.

  9. Crab in oyster sauce -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Crab_in_oyster_sauce

    The most popular crab species used in this recipe is mud crab, though blue crab may also be used. The crabs are cut into pieces and stir-fried shortly in a wok on strong fire in cooking oil and water, garlic, ginger, onion and scallion , mixed with oyster sauce, soy sauce , ang ciu (Chinese cooking wine ) and sugar.
